Average Librarians and Media Collections Specialists Salary in Waterbury-Shelton, CT

The average salary for a Librarians and Media Collections Specialists in Waterbury-Shelton, CT is $68,100. This compensation is in line with national standards, reflecting a balanced and stable local job market. Notably, Waterbury-Shelton, CT is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 1.39x higher than average.

Librarians and Media Collections Specialists Salary Distribution in Waterbury-Shelton, CT

The earning potential for Librarians and Media Collections Specialistss in Waterbury-Shelton, CT varies significantly by experience level. There is a substantial income gap, with top earners (90th percentile) making over 2.7x the starting salary. This indicates strong career progression opportunities.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$37,660,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$100,080.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Librarians and Media Collections Specialists make in Waterbury-Shelton, CT?

The median annual salary for a Librarians and Media Collections Specialists in Waterbury-Shelton, CT is $68,100. This typically ranges from $37,660 for entry-level positions to $100,080 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Waterbury-Shelton, CT is 3.6% higher than the national median of $65,750.
